I wrote a review a few months ago about the poor situation at the Lodge, and nothing has changed. My car was broken into a few months ago---my stereo and entry clicker were both stolen. I filed a police report and talked to the office, but they were extremly apathetic. I asked for a replacement clicker but they said they had no more and gave me a code to punch into the gate keypad.The code they gave me opens the opposite side of the gate to which I need access, so everytime I come home, I have to drive all the way around the complex to get to my building. I was concerned about the welfare of other residents when I told the office my gate clicker was stolen. She told me that the gates are for "access" and not "crime prevention." What a load of crap. They put "No trespassing" signs on both walk in gates, but people (probably maintinence) prop them open. I check my mail late in the evening just to make sure they are closed because I care more about the residents than the office people do...
